How do you make a Harry Potter potion at home?

To make the Harry Potter potions and DIY magic potions, all you need to do is combine water, food coloring and glitter in the potion bottle using a funnel. Then, pull individual cotton balls a part so they are spread out. Stuff each one into the potion bottle using the skewer.

How do you make a drinkable Harry Potter potion?

Polyjuice Potion is perfect for Halloween or Harry Potter themed parties! It’s a kid friendly drink made with only three ingredients: kiwi juice, lemon-lime soda and apple sorbet. It’s ready in just 5 minutes!

How do you make liquid luck?

The method is so simple that even Neville Longbottom could complete this potion. Mix both the ginger ale and lemonade together then add the orange juice. Give it all a good stir and pour into a bottle of your own choosing, then add the gold food dye to give it that authentic liquid luck look.

How do you play Harry Potter Polyjuice Potion game?

Harry Potter Polyjuice Potion Game This is a variation of a game that has been a staple with book clubs for a long time. Put the name of one of the Harry Potter characters on each person’s back. Then, have them circulate around the room asking each person a “yes” or “no” question until they can figure out the name they have.
